5.0.3以上的mysql上的setFetchSize()?
Mysql文档说 当使用早于3.2.1的JDBC驱动程序版本并连接到早于5.0.3的服务器版本时,setFetchSize()方法除了切换结果集流之外没有任何效果5.0.3以上的mysql上的setFetchSize()?,mysql,Mysql,Mysql文档说 当使用早于3.2.1的JDBC驱动程序版本并连接到早于5.0.3的服务器版本时,setFetchSize()方法除了切换结果集流之外没有任何效果 5.0.3之后呢?我现在可以使用setFetchSize(100)吗?它会工作吗?如果您还为连接设置JDBCuseCursorFetch,它确实会工作 然而,由于MySQL实现服务器端游标的方式,在结果到达之前,您必须等待查询在服务器上完成,并且您将消耗额外的服务器端内存。如果您还为连接设置JDBCuseCursorFetch,它确实
5.0.3之后呢?我现在可以使用
setFetchSize(100)
吗?它会工作吗?如果您还为连接设置JDBCuseCursorFetch
,它确实会工作
然而,由于MySQL实现服务器端游标的方式,在结果到达之前,您必须等待查询在服务器上完成,并且您将消耗额外的服务器端内存。如果您还为连接设置JDBC
useCursorFetch
,它确实可以工作
然而,由于MySQL实现服务器端游标的方式,在结果到达之前,您必须等待查询在服务器上完成,并且您将消耗额外的服务器端内存